A point source of light is placed at the principal focus of a convex lens. The light emerging from the lens falls on a concave mirror placed coaxially. The shape of the wavefront reflected by the concave mirror is :
Options
- Aplane
- Bspherical
- Ccylindrical
- Dparabolic
Correct answer
B. spherical
Step-by-step solution
Light rays originating from a point source at the focus of a convex lens emerge parallel to the principal axis. These parallel rays correspond to an intermediate plane wavefront. When these parallel rays strike the concave mirror, they are reflected such that they converge towards the focus of the mirror. Since the reflected rays are converging to a point, the corresponding wavefront perpendicular to these rays is spherical. Answer: spherical
